다음을 통해 공유


SearchCriteria interface

속성

alertIds

제공된 경우 ID가 지정된 경고만 반환합니다. <br />그렇지 않으면 경고를 반환합니다.

alertType

제공된 경우 이 유형의 경고만 반환합니다. 그렇지 않으면 모든 유형의 경고를 반환합니다.

confidenceLevels

제공된 경우 이러한 신뢰도 수준에서만 경고를 반환합니다. <모든 신뢰도 수준의 경고를 가져오려면 br />High 및 Other를 모두 지정해야 합니다. <br />그렇지 않으면 신뢰도가 높은 경고를 반환합니다. <br />비밀 경고에만 적용됩니다.

dependencyName

제공된 경우 이 종속성에 대한 경고만 반환됩니다. <br />그렇지 않으면 모든 종속성에 대한 경고를 반환합니다. <br />sarif 제출에서 종속성(또는 구성 요소)이 결과로 지정됩니다. RelatedLocations[].logicalLocation. <br />비밀 경고에는 적용되지 않습니다.

fromDate

제공된 경우 이 날짜 이후에 마지막으로 표시된 경고만 반환합니다. <br />그렇지 않으면 모든 경고를 반환합니다.

hasLinkedWorkItems

제공된 경우 연결된 작업 항목이 있는지 여부에 따라 경고를 필터링합니다. <br />Set "true"로 설정하면 연결된 작업 항목이 있는 알림만 반환됩니다. <br />Set "false"로 설정하여 연결 작업 항목이 없는 알림만 반환합니다. <br />제공되지 않은 경우, 연결된 작업 항목과 관계없이 모든 알림을 반환합니다. <br />비밀 및 의존성 스캔 알림에는 적용되지 않습니다.

keywords

제공된 경우 타이틀이 이 패턴과 일치하는 경고만 반환합니다.

licenseName

제공된 경우 이 라이선스에 대한 종속성에 대해 생성된 경고만 반환됩니다. <br />그렇지 않으면 모든 라이선스에 대한 경고를 반환합니다. <br />sarif 제출에서 종속성(또는 구성 요소)에 대한 라이선스가 결과로 지정됩니다. RelatedLocations[].logicalLocation.properties.license. <br />비밀 경고에는 적용되지 않습니다.

modifiedSince

제공된 경우 이 날짜 이후 수정된 경고만 반환합니다. <br />그렇지 않으면 모든 경고를 반환합니다.

onlyDefaultBranch

true이거나 설정되지 않은 경우 리포지토리의 기본 분기에 있는 경고만 반환합니다. <br />기본 분기에서 완료된 실행이 없는 경우 해당 실행에 사용된 분기와 관계없이 마지막 실행이 대신 사용됩니다. false이면 모든 분기에서 경고를 반환합니다. <br />ref가 제공되면 이 옵션은 무시됩니다. <br />비밀 경고에는 적용되지 않습니다.

phaseId

pipelineName과 함께 제공되는 경우 이 파이프라인 단계 <br />Otherwise에서 검색된 경고만 반환하고 모든 단계에서 검색된 경고를 반환합니다. <br />비밀 경고에는 적용되지 않습니다.

phaseName

pipelineName과 함께 제공되는 경우 이 파이프라인 단계 <br />Otherwise에서 검색된 경고만 반환하고 모든 단계에서 검색된 경고를 반환합니다. <br />비밀 경고에는 적용되지 않습니다.

pipelineName

제공된 경우 이 파이프라인에서 검색된 경고만 반환합니다. <br />그렇지 않으면 모든 파이프라인에서 검색된 경고를 반환합니다. <br />비밀 경고에는 적용되지 않습니다.

ref

제공된 경우 이 참조에 대한 경고만 포함합니다. <br />이 제공되지 않고 OnlyDefaultBranch가 true이면 기본 분기에 대한 분석 구성이 없는 경우 기본 분기 또는 마지막 실행 분기에 있는 경고만 포함합니다. <br />그렇지 않으면 모든 분기의 경고를 포함합니다. <br />비밀 경고에는 적용되지 않습니다.

ruleId

제공된 경우 이 규칙에 대한 경고만 반환합니다. <br />그렇지 않으면 모든 규칙의 경고를 반환합니다.

ruleName

제공된 경우 이 규칙에 대한 경고만 반환합니다. <br />그렇지 않으면 모든 규칙에 대한 경고를 반환합니다.

severities

제공된 경우 이러한 심각도에서만 경고를 반환합니다. <br />그렇지 않으면 심각도에 따라 경고를 반환합니다.

states

제공된 경우 이러한 상태의 경고만 반환합니다. <br />그렇지 않으면 모든 상태에서 경고를 반환합니다.

toDate

제공된 경우 이 날짜 이전에 마지막으로 본 경고만 반환합니다. <br />그렇지 않으면 모든 경고를 반환합니다.

toolName

toolName과 함께 제공되는 경우 이 도구에서 검색한 경고만 반환합니다. <br />그렇지 않으면 모든 도구에서 검색된 경고를 반환합니다.

validity

제공된 경우 여기에 지정된 유효성을 가진 경고만 반환합니다. 유효성 상태가 알 수 없는 경우 모든 유효성 결과에 대한 경고를 가져옵니다. <br />비밀 경고에만 적용됩니다. <br />유효성 상태별로 필터링하면 TOP 매개 변수로 요청한 것보다 더 적은 경고가 반환될 수 있습니다. <br />이 동작으로 인해 ContinuationToken(<![ CDATA[<header name>]]>)을 사용하여 다른 일괄 처리를 가져와야 하는지 여부를 결정해야 합니다.

속성 세부 정보

alertIds

제공된 경우 ID가 지정된 경고만 반환합니다. <br />그렇지 않으면 경고를 반환합니다.

alertIds: number[]

속성 값

number[]

alertType

제공된 경우 이 유형의 경고만 반환합니다. 그렇지 않으면 모든 유형의 경고를 반환합니다.

alertType: AlertType

속성 값

confidenceLevels

제공된 경우 이러한 신뢰도 수준에서만 경고를 반환합니다. <모든 신뢰도 수준의 경고를 가져오려면 br />High 및 Other를 모두 지정해야 합니다. <br />그렇지 않으면 신뢰도가 높은 경고를 반환합니다. <br />비밀 경고에만 적용됩니다.

confidenceLevels: Confidence[]

속성 값

dependencyName

제공된 경우 이 종속성에 대한 경고만 반환됩니다. <br />그렇지 않으면 모든 종속성에 대한 경고를 반환합니다. <br />sarif 제출에서 종속성(또는 구성 요소)이 결과로 지정됩니다. RelatedLocations[].logicalLocation. <br />비밀 경고에는 적용되지 않습니다.

dependencyName: string

속성 값

string

fromDate

제공된 경우 이 날짜 이후에 마지막으로 표시된 경고만 반환합니다. <br />그렇지 않으면 모든 경고를 반환합니다.

fromDate: Date

속성 값

Date

hasLinkedWorkItems

제공된 경우 연결된 작업 항목이 있는지 여부에 따라 경고를 필터링합니다. <br />Set "true"로 설정하면 연결된 작업 항목이 있는 알림만 반환됩니다. <br />Set "false"로 설정하여 연결 작업 항목이 없는 알림만 반환합니다. <br />제공되지 않은 경우, 연결된 작업 항목과 관계없이 모든 알림을 반환합니다. <br />비밀 및 의존성 스캔 알림에는 적용되지 않습니다.

hasLinkedWorkItems: boolean

속성 값

boolean

keywords

제공된 경우 타이틀이 이 패턴과 일치하는 경고만 반환합니다.

keywords: string

속성 값

string

licenseName

제공된 경우 이 라이선스에 대한 종속성에 대해 생성된 경고만 반환됩니다. <br />그렇지 않으면 모든 라이선스에 대한 경고를 반환합니다. <br />sarif 제출에서 종속성(또는 구성 요소)에 대한 라이선스가 결과로 지정됩니다. RelatedLocations[].logicalLocation.properties.license. <br />비밀 경고에는 적용되지 않습니다.

licenseName: string

속성 값

string

modifiedSince

제공된 경우 이 날짜 이후 수정된 경고만 반환합니다. <br />그렇지 않으면 모든 경고를 반환합니다.

modifiedSince: Date

속성 값

Date

onlyDefaultBranch

true이거나 설정되지 않은 경우 리포지토리의 기본 분기에 있는 경고만 반환합니다. <br />기본 분기에서 완료된 실행이 없는 경우 해당 실행에 사용된 분기와 관계없이 마지막 실행이 대신 사용됩니다. false이면 모든 분기에서 경고를 반환합니다. <br />ref가 제공되면 이 옵션은 무시됩니다. <br />비밀 경고에는 적용되지 않습니다.

onlyDefaultBranch: boolean

속성 값

boolean

phaseId

pipelineName과 함께 제공되는 경우 이 파이프라인 단계 <br />Otherwise에서 검색된 경고만 반환하고 모든 단계에서 검색된 경고를 반환합니다. <br />비밀 경고에는 적용되지 않습니다.

phaseId: string

속성 값

string

phaseName

pipelineName과 함께 제공되는 경우 이 파이프라인 단계 <br />Otherwise에서 검색된 경고만 반환하고 모든 단계에서 검색된 경고를 반환합니다. <br />비밀 경고에는 적용되지 않습니다.

phaseName: string

속성 값

string

pipelineName

제공된 경우 이 파이프라인에서 검색된 경고만 반환합니다. <br />그렇지 않으면 모든 파이프라인에서 검색된 경고를 반환합니다. <br />비밀 경고에는 적용되지 않습니다.

pipelineName: string

속성 값

string

ref

제공된 경우 이 참조에 대한 경고만 포함합니다. <br />이 제공되지 않고 OnlyDefaultBranch가 true이면 기본 분기에 대한 분석 구성이 없는 경우 기본 분기 또는 마지막 실행 분기에 있는 경고만 포함합니다. <br />그렇지 않으면 모든 분기의 경고를 포함합니다. <br />비밀 경고에는 적용되지 않습니다.

ref: string

속성 값

string

ruleId

제공된 경우 이 규칙에 대한 경고만 반환합니다. <br />그렇지 않으면 모든 규칙의 경고를 반환합니다.

ruleId: string

속성 값

string

ruleName

제공된 경우 이 규칙에 대한 경고만 반환합니다. <br />그렇지 않으면 모든 규칙에 대한 경고를 반환합니다.

ruleName: string

속성 값

string

severities

제공된 경우 이러한 심각도에서만 경고를 반환합니다. <br />그렇지 않으면 심각도에 따라 경고를 반환합니다.

severities: Severity[]

속성 값

states

제공된 경우 이러한 상태의 경고만 반환합니다. <br />그렇지 않으면 모든 상태에서 경고를 반환합니다.

states: State[]

속성 값

State[]

toDate

제공된 경우 이 날짜 이전에 마지막으로 본 경고만 반환합니다. <br />그렇지 않으면 모든 경고를 반환합니다.

toDate: Date

속성 값

Date

toolName

toolName과 함께 제공되는 경우 이 도구에서 검색한 경고만 반환합니다. <br />그렇지 않으면 모든 도구에서 검색된 경고를 반환합니다.

toolName: string

속성 값

string

validity

제공된 경우 여기에 지정된 유효성을 가진 경고만 반환합니다. 유효성 상태가 알 수 없는 경우 모든 유효성 결과에 대한 경고를 가져옵니다. <br />비밀 경고에만 적용됩니다. <br />유효성 상태별로 필터링하면 TOP 매개 변수로 요청한 것보다 더 적은 경고가 반환될 수 있습니다. <br />이 동작으로 인해 ContinuationToken(<![ CDATA[<header name>]]>)을 사용하여 다른 일괄 처리를 가져와야 하는지 여부를 결정해야 합니다.

validity: AlertValidityStatus[]

속성 값